MNA 1020 - Professional Development Strategies

O This course is intended for 1st term business (A.S./A.A.S./Certificate) students. It will address the topics of professionalism and work ethics in both the academic and work environment. Experiential exercises will include building a personal/professional 5-year goals statement, interview with selected professional and academic persons, and role playing of situational challenges. Topics will also include etiquette, dress, correspondence (including e-mail), use of the Internet, team building, time management, and personal/professional ethics. personal/professional ethics
